Deck Reinforcement Service in Redmond, WA

Deck reinforcement services involve assessing and strengthening existing decks to improve their stability, safety, and longevity. These projects typically include adding support beams, bracing, or additional framing to ensure the structure can handle increased weight or wear over time. Homeowners often request deck reinforcement when planning to add new furniture, upgrade to heavier materials, or address signs of deterioration such as sagging or loose boards. Before requesting reinforcement, property owners should consider the current condition of their deck, the intended use, and any structural concerns that may need addressing to ensure the work meets safety and durability expectations.

This service covers a variety of projects, from upgrading aging decks to supporting new additions like hot tubs or outdoor kitchens. Property owners usually want to understand the scope of reinforcement needed, the materials involved, and how the improvements will extend the deck’s lifespan. Clarifying these details can help determine the best approach to enhance the deck’s strength and stability, making it safer for everyday use and more capable of supporting future outdoor features.

Common Deck Reinforcement Service Jobs

Deck reinforcement - strengthens the structure to support heavier loads and improve safety.

Post and beam repair - replaces or stabilizes weakened support columns for added stability.

Ledger board reinforcement - secures the connection between the deck and the house to prevent shifting.

Joist strengthening - adds support to existing joists to prevent sagging and improve durability.

Railing and guardrail reinforcement - ensures safety by upgrading or repairing loose or damaged railings.

Overall deck stabilization - addresses common issues to extend the lifespan of the deck and prevent future damage.

Deck Reinforcement Service Questions

What is deck reinforcement service? Deck reinforcement involves strengthening existing decks to improve safety and durability, especially for supporting heavier loads or aging structures.

When should a deck be reinforced? Reinforcement is recommended if a deck shows signs of sagging, cracking, or if additional weight, like furniture or new features, will be added.

What materials are used for deck reinforcement? Common reinforcement materials include steel brackets, additional framing, and support beams to enhance stability and load capacity.

Can reinforcement be done on any type of deck? Most decks, including wood and composite structures, can be reinforced, but the specific approach depends on the deck’s design and condition.
